AGAIN: Eye of Providence
JPN Name: AGAIN FBI 超心理捜査官 (AGAIN FBI Chou Shinri Sousa Kan) Release: Spring 09 TBA Platform: DS Publisher: Tecmo Developer: Cing Trailer on Youtube IGN preview Gamasutra Interview Since this game was first announced back in October I'm a bit surprised this has yet to be mentioned here, or maybe I just missed it If i did miss the topic please delete this post Anyway, it's another murder mystery DS adventure by Cing. This time Tecmo are publishing the game rather than Nintendo. It's not the first time these two have worked together (Monster Rancher DS), and neither would it be Tecmo's first murder mystery game for the DS (Japan only though ). You play as a detective who has the ability to look into the past, and you'll be using that ability to solve murder cases. Not much info has been released since the first announcement, but the early screenshots do give a similiar vibe to Hotel Dusk. Let's hope some more info will be announced soon.
